P
'
t
i
t
e
C
h
a
t
t
e
 
spacer~ ENTER ANY 11-DIGIT PRIME NUMBER TO CONTINUE... Articles | Connexion
 
~CODE SOURCE

 Composants requis pour #ProgX

Afin de pouvoir faire fonctionner #ProgX correctement, il vous faut un minimum de composants :
  • Un serveur web (#ProgX a été exclusivement développé sur Apache 1.3.x)
  • PHP4 correctement installé avec les extensions domxml et xslt (#ProgX n'est pas encore adapté à PHP5, nous y travaillons)
  • MySQL 4.x.x
  • Des doigts, Jext et un peu d'imagination ... et c'est parti :)


 Accès au code source du site #ProgX (methode tarball/ViewCVS)

Depuis la mise place de notre propre serveur subversion ainsi que de ViewCVS en tant que frontend web, il est désormais possible de consulter les révisions du code source de #ProgX fichier par fichier, mais aussi de télécharger un tarball integrant la totalité de la dernière révision en date de #ProgX.

Tarball : https://subversion.progx.org/ViewCVS/public/progx.tar.gz?view=tar

ViewCVS Frontend : https://subversion.progx.org/ViewCVS/public/progx/


 Accès au code source du site #ProgX (methode Subversion)

Le code source du site, écrit en PHP, est disponible par l'intermédiaire d'un serveur Subversion (SVN). Servez-vous, l'utilisation du code est complètement libre hormis mention(s) spéciale(s). Le code source des servlets Java utilisés sur le site est également disponible séparément.

Après vous être procuré l'utilitaire Subversion (pour Windows, Linux, etc.) en commande en ligne, entrez ceci :

    svn checkout https://subversion.progx.org/svn/PUBLIC/progx/
    

Lorsque vous souhaiterez obtenir les dernières mises à jour du code, vous n'aurez qu'à vous placer dans le répertoire progx/ pour taper la commande suivante :

    svn update
    

Facile non ? Vous pouvez également utiliser TortoiseSVN sous Windows qui vous permet de faire tout ceci par le biais d'une interface graphique. Le seul paramètre nécessaire est l'URL du repository :

    https://subversion.progx.org/svn/PUBLIC/progx/
    

Dans le répertoire de votre choix, cliquez sur le bouton droit de la souris puis choisissez SVN Checkout.. puis entrez l'URL du repository, choisissez un dossier de destination et validez. C'est tout :)


 
#ProgX©2005 Mathieu GINOD - Romain GUY - Erik LOUISE